feat: Enhance crawler flexibility and LLM extraction capabilities
- Add browser type selection (Chromium, Firefox, WebKit) - Implement iframe content extraction - Improve image processing and dimension updates - Add custom headers support in AsyncPlaywrightCrawlerStrategy - Enhance delayed content retrieval with new parameter - Optimize HTML sanitization and Markdown conversion - Update examples in quickstart_async.py for new features
